Under the Bashō will be taking a much needed rest through 2021 with plans to call for submissions for Under the Bashō 2022 on March 1 2022.

We thank all the poets who have submitted poems between 2013 - 2020. We especially thank all the editors who have gone through each submission selecting work they deemed suitable for publication in Under the Bashō.

Many among us, whose health and well-being have suffered significantly during the continuing COVID-19 coronavirus pandemic, as well as from political upheavals and (especially) the ever-deepening impact of this rapidly unfolding Anthropocene extinction event, need to take time in 2021 to breathe deeply. Poetry is the overspill into the communal world of our interior lives. We look forward to the time when our narrow roads through the interior intersect again.

Be well and be kind in all you do, especially to yourselves.
